Three Teenagers Arrested After Domestic Incident in Easton

The arrests occurred on Thursday, Nov. 1.

Three 18-year-olds were arrested after police responded to a domestic argument at a residence on Old Sow Road on Thursday, Nov. 1 at 12:05 a.m.

According to police, an 18-year-old Easton male, who lives on Freeborn Road, got into an argument with a female after which he kicked a car window, causing it to break. He was charged with disorlderly conduct and criminal mischief in the fourth degree.

The male was released on $1,000 bond and was due to appear in court later that day. 

Following his arrest, two females—one from Easton and one from Southbury—were charged with assault in the third degree. They were released on promises to appear at Nov. 12 court dates.
